German Youth Delegation visits WAMY

Jeddah, 8 August 07

A delegation of young German Muslim visited here today The World Assembly of Muslim Youth (WAMY) headquarters.

The delegation is currently on a visit to the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ia during which they will perform Umrah (the minor pilgrimage) visit the Holy Mosque of the Prophet (SAW) in Madinah and tour other cultural and tourist sites.

In an address on the occasion, Dr. Mohammed Omar Ba-dahdah, the WAMY's Assistant Secretary General welcomed the delegation, explaining to them the methods of Islam, which they should focus on and learn the functions and role of the youth in advocating Dawah ( Call for the Sake of Allah Almighty), the definition of Islam and its principles to others.

Ba-dahdah also briefed the delegation on works and objectives of WAMY.
